On 6 February 2020, the Commission referred the proposed acquisition by EssilorLuxottica of GrandVision for an in-depth phase II investigation (Case M.9569). At phase I, the Commission was concerned that the proposed transaction may reduce competition for the wholesale supply of ophthalmic lenses, eyewear and the retail supply of optical products. In particular, the Commission was concerned above several issues relating to the combination of EssilorLuxottica’s strong market position in the wholesale supply of optical products (particularly lenses and eyewear) and GrandVision’s leading presence in the retail distribution of these products.
